| Four Amazing Health Benefits of Drinking Tea |

Tea is one of the most popular drinks in the world and rightly so because of it's myriad of healing properties. It is made from leaves and stems of plants, which are dried out, and water is the only thing necessary to prepare it. It can made be as a hot or cold beverage and you can enjoy it as is or add some sweetener. Some well known teas are mint tea, green tea, and oolong tea, but there are many other types besides those. If you are not a tea drinker but you are thinking of adding it to your daily diet, here are four amazing benefits of tea. Tea helps to fight cavities. Polyphenols in tea inhibit the growth of oral bacteria, which is a leading cause of tooth decay. It also has fluoride in it, which is a well known cavity fighter. It helps your skin look great. Tea is packed with antioxidants. If you haven't heard the buzz about antioxidants then you should know that these are essential to slow down aging. Antioxidants destroy free radicals, which are responsible for the degeneration of cells. It can help lower your cholesterol and blood pressure. Many studies have shown tea as a very effective way to reduce your risk of heart attack. Studies suggest that drinking tea at least once per day can reduce hypertension by almost 50%. All you have to do is replace those sugary sodas and other artificial drinks with all natural tea, and reap a multitude of heart health benefits. It can help your mood and reduce tension. Many studies have shown that drinking tea can help relax the brain and the body. This can be a powerful combatant to the stress that many people deal with in their day to day lives. These are just four benefits of drinking tea and there are still many others. Find a type that you like and try to drink some daily. You can brew it in the morning and replace your morning cup of coffee or drink a cold glass of iced tea with lunch or dinner.
